Understanding the Immediate Symptoms of Salmonella Infection

Salmonella is a type of bacteria that commonly causes foodborne illness. Once ingested, it targets the intestinal tract and triggers a range of symptoms that typically appear within 6 to 72 hours. The hallmark side effects include diarrhea, often watery and sometimes bloody, which can lead to dehydration if severe. Alongside diarrhea, patients frequently experience fever, abdominal cramps, nausea, and vomiting.

These symptoms are the body’s natural response to the bacterial invasion. The immune system activates inflammation in the gut lining, attempting to expel the bacteria. This inflammatory response causes the characteristic cramping and discomfort. Fever arises as the body tries to create an environment less hospitable for bacterial growth.

Most healthy individuals recover within 4 to 7 days without specific treatment. However, these side effects can be quite debilitating during their peak. The severity often depends on factors such as the bacterial strain, infectious dose, and individual health status.

Duration and Variability of Symptoms

While many people experience mild to moderate symptoms that resolve quickly, some cases extend longer or worsen. In young children, elderly adults, or immunocompromised patients, symptoms can persist or escalate into serious complications.

The duration of diarrhea varies but usually lasts around a week. Fever might come and go during this period. Vomiting tends to be more acute but generally subsides within a day or two.

It’s important to note that not everyone infected with Salmonella shows symptoms; some may carry the bacteria asymptomatically yet still spread it to others.

Potential Complications Beyond Initial Side Effects

Though most Salmonella infections are self-limiting, certain side effects can escalate into dangerous complications if untreated or in vulnerable populations.

One notable complication is dehydration, resulting from excessive fluid loss through diarrhea and vomiting. Severe dehydration requires medical intervention with fluids and electrolytes replacement.

Another serious condition is bacteremia, where Salmonella enters the bloodstream. This spreads infection beyond the intestines and can affect organs like bones (osteomyelitis), joints (septic arthritis), or even cause endocarditis (heart infection). Bacteremia is more common in those with weakened immune systems.

Some individuals develop reactive arthritis weeks after initial infection—a painful inflammation of joints triggered by the immune response to Salmonella antigens. This autoimmune reaction can linger for months or become chronic in rare cases.

Rarely, Salmonella can cause typhoid-like illness if infected with specific strains such as Salmonella Typhi, leading to high fever, abdominal pain, rash, and systemic involvement requiring urgent treatment.

Who Is Most at Risk for Severe Side Effects?

Certain groups face higher risks for severe outcomes:

    • Infants and young children: Their immune systems are still developing.
    • Elderly adults: Age-related immune decline increases vulnerability.
    • Immunocompromised individuals: Those with HIV/AIDS, cancer patients undergoing chemotherapy, or organ transplant recipients on immunosuppressants.
    • People with chronic illnesses: Diabetes or kidney disease can complicate recovery.

For these groups, early recognition of side effects and prompt medical care are crucial to prevent life-threatening complications.

The Pathophysiology Behind Salmonella’s Side Effects

Salmonella bacteria invade intestinal epithelial cells after ingestion through contaminated food or water. They use specialized mechanisms like type III secretion systems to inject proteins into host cells—disrupting normal cellular functions.

This invasion triggers intense inflammation characterized by recruitment of immune cells such as neutrophils to the site of infection. The inflammatory process damages intestinal lining cells leading to fluid secretion into the gut lumen—manifesting as diarrhea.

The release of endotoxins by Salmonella also contributes significantly to systemic symptoms like fever and malaise by stimulating cytokine production (e.g., interleukin-1 and tumor necrosis factor-alpha).

Understanding this biological cascade explains why symptoms present as they do: diarrhea clears bacteria from intestines; fever limits bacterial replication; cramps occur due to muscle contractions responding to inflammation.

The Immune Response’s Role in Symptom Severity

While inflammation is essential for fighting infection, an exaggerated immune response may worsen tissue damage causing more intense symptoms. This balance determines whether someone experiences mild discomfort or severe illness.

Some strains produce toxins that exacerbate damage further increasing symptom intensity. Genetic factors in hosts also influence susceptibility—some people mount stronger inflammatory responses resulting in more pronounced side effects.

Treatment Approaches Addressing Side Effects

Treatment focuses primarily on symptom management since most Salmonella infections resolve without antibiotics. Key interventions include:

    • Hydration: Oral rehydration solutions replace lost fluids and electrolytes preventing dehydration.
    • Nutritional support: Maintaining light meals helps sustain energy during recovery.
    • Avoiding anti-diarrheal drugs: These may prolong infection by slowing bacterial clearance.

Antibiotics are reserved for high-risk patients or severe infections involving bacteremia or extraintestinal spread. Common choices include fluoroquinolones or third-generation cephalosporins depending on resistance patterns.

Hospitalization might be necessary for intravenous fluids or monitoring complications in critical cases.

The Role of Prevention in Minimizing Side Effects

Preventing infection altogether reduces risk of side effects dramatically:

    • Proper food handling: Cooking meats thoroughly kills bacteria.
    • Avoiding raw eggs or unpasteurized dairy products: Common sources of contamination.
    • Hand hygiene: Washing hands after contact with animals or raw foods prevents transmission.
    • Avoiding cross-contamination: Using separate cutting boards for raw meat and vegetables.

Public health measures targeting water safety also curb outbreaks especially in developing regions where sanitation may be poor.

Differentiating Mild From Severe Side Effects Using Data

Side Effect Mild Cases Severe Cases
Diarrhea Mild watery stools lasting 3-5 days Bloody stools lasting>7 days causing dehydration
Fever Mild fever (100-101°F) resolving quickly High fever (>102°F) persisting>72 hours requiring treatment
Cramps & Pain Mild intermittent abdominal discomfort Severe persistent pain indicating possible complications like ileus or perforation
Nausea & Vomiting Mild nausea with occasional vomiting subsiding rapidly Persistent vomiting leading to electrolyte imbalance needing hospitalization
Bacteremia Risk Signs* No signs; localized intestinal infection only Sustained high fever with chills; positive blood cultures requiring antibiotics*
*More common in immunocompromised patients.

This table helps clinicians identify when side effects warrant urgent intervention versus supportive home care.

The Long-Term Impact of Salmonella Infection Side Effects

While most recover fully without lasting issues, some people experience prolonged consequences from their initial illness:

    • Post-infectious Irritable Bowel Syndrome (IBS): A subset develops ongoing bowel irregularities such as diarrhea alternating with constipation following resolution of acute infection.
    • Reactive Arthritis: This autoimmune joint inflammation triggered by Salmonella antigens can persist for months causing chronic pain and stiffness.
    • Nutritional Deficiencies: If diarrhea is prolonged especially in children it may impair nutrient absorption affecting growth and development.
    • Persistent Carriage: A small percentage continue shedding bacteria asymptomatically posing transmission risks until cleared naturally or treated.

Awareness about these potential lingering side effects ensures timely follow-up care when needed.
